Encryption is the process of converting plaintext into a coded format, making it unreadable to anyone who does not possess the decryption key. This method is utilized to protect sensitive information, whether it be personal data, financial records, or confidential business information. There are several types of encryption methods available, including symmetric encryption, asymmetric encryption, and hashing. Symmetric encryption uses the same key for both encryption and decryption, while asymmetric encryption employs a pair of keys - a public key for encryption and a private key for decryption. Hashing, on the other hand, converts data into a fixed-size string of characters, which cannot be reversed. Understanding these differences is essential for determining the most suitable method for your specific security requirements.
